Personal TouchesFAQFree Smart Home PlannerAI-Powered smart home design software 2025Home Design for FreeWhen designing your living room, it's essential to consider the essential items that not only enhance the space but also reflect your personal style. From the couch to decorative accents, every piece plays a vital role in creating a cohesive environment. So, what are the must-have things in the living room?1. Comfortable Seating:The first and foremost item in any living room is comfortable seating. Ideally, a sofa should be both stylish and functional. Consider your lifestyle—do you entertain a lot or prefer cozy family evenings? Think about incorporating a sectional or a couple of accent chairs to offer flexibility and comfort.2. Coffee Table:A coffee table is a crucial element that ties the seating area together. It provides a place for drinks, books, and decorative items. Look for a design that complements your sofa and consider materials that resonate with your room’s theme, such as wood, glass, or metal.3. Lighting:Good lighting can transform a living room. Layer your lighting with a mix of overhead fixtures, floor lamps, and table lamps. This not only enhances the ambiance but also allows for different moods depending on the time of day.4. Area Rugs:Area rugs are a fantastic way to define spaces in large rooms. They can add color, texture, and warmth underfoot. However, make sure the size is appropriate for your seating—ideally, the front legs of your sofa and chairs should sit on the rug.5. Storage Solutions:Keep your living space organized with clever storage solutions. Whether it’s built-in cabinets, stylish shelving, or decorative baskets, having a designated place for items keeps your living room looking tidy and inviting.6. Personal Touches:Finally, add personal touches that tell your story. Photos, artwork, and decor items that reflect your personality will make your living room feel like home.
